Management Meeting Minutes — Korvane Analytics

Attendees reviewed customer-concentration risk in the Northern region. A single account, Pellorin Group, now represents 38% of recurring revenue, up from 29% last year. Sales leads are asked to prioritise diversification targets in the mid-market segment and flag any renewals at risk above 5% of revenue. Talia will circulate updated account tiers next week. Context on the mitigation plan follows below.

management briefing: Only 33 of the 205 pilot accounts renewed Kasath, so a churn review is set for October 17. Weniusek Logistics is in early talks to buy Holethax Freight for about $345.6 million.

Subject: DR drill — Friday

Team: we're running the disaster-recovery drill for the Inkwell PDF invoice renderer Friday 09:00. Failover to the Brackmoor standby cluster, verify render queue drains, then fail back. No customer invoices during the window. Priya owns timing; Dols owns verification. To unlock the restore bundle, use the passphrase below.

strongbox words: oliael-gilax-lamael

Runbook: Depgraph Visualizer (Lattica)

If the graph pane renders blank, the layout worker has likely hit the node cap. Restart the worker, then re-trigger a render from the admin panel. Graphs over 10k edges should be forced into clustered mode. Confirm recovery by loading the sample project, then log the incident against the build token below.

pipeline stamp: htk4_66df

// Encoding sniffing for user-uploaded text files in Saltgrass.
// We check BOM first, then a capped statistical pass (8 KB max)
// to avoid unbounded reads on hostile uploads. Ambiguous files
// fall back to this constant rather than guessing, which closed
// the smuggling vector flagged in the last audit. Fixed as of the
// build noted below.

trace token, bawif-tajof: htk14_21e308fc7b4137

Ticket: Pointsmith ledger vault locked

For weekly sync: the Pointsmith loyalty-points ledger vault auto-sealed after three failed rotations, blocking nightly accrual posting. Balances are stale but consistent; no data loss. We need sign-off to unseal before Friday's statement run. Unsealing requires the custodial recovery passphrase, noted here for the record:

vault phrase of yaguf-hahaf = druath-holix